SMROOKIES will be meeting fans with a series of live performances this fall

The pre-debut group SMROOKIES will be performing in their own concert mini-series this fall in order to connect with fans and showcase their wide range of talents.

SM Entertainment confirmed that members of SMROOKIES will be putting on a concert-like showcase series S.M. Rookies Show beginning with a preview show in August and shows every other Saturday starting in September. The shows will take place at the SMTOWN COEX Artium Center where the trainees will be demonstrating their various talents including singing, dancing, emcee-ing, and variety skills throughout the show.

Anticipation is high for the rookies since this will be their first true live stage where they will be able to interact with fans beyond their SNS accounts. Both industry officials and music fans alike have their eyes turned to SM Entertainment’s possible next generation idols with the kick start of this series.

Currently, nine members of the pre-debut group are set to star on Disney Channel Korea‘s upcoming show The Mickey Mouse Club hosted by Super Junior‘s Leeteukthree of which are new additions to the group.
